Japan’s METI: no spot LNG price data in May

Japan’s Ministry of Economy, Trade and Industry (METI) said on Tuesday it could not release its monthly spot LNG price data as there were not enough trades in May.

In accordance with Statistics Act, we can publish the price of the spot-LNG only in the cases where there are two or more reporters that imported spot-LNG,” METI informed in a statement posted on its website.

“If there is only one reporter or none at all, we will not publish a price,” it added.

This is the first time METI was not able to release its monthly spot LNG price data since it started publishing these reports in April of 2014.

Only spot LNG cargoes are taken into account in this assessments, excluding short, medium and long-term contract cargoes, as well as those linked to a particular price index.
